Montana's diverse climate presents unique challenges for homeowners. In winter, homes without proper insulation can experience heat loss, leading to higher energy bills and a less hospitable indoor climate. Conversely, in the hotter months, inadequate insulation can allow external heat to penetrate, causing air conditioning systems to work overtime. When customizing your insulation, Treasure State Insulation focuses on materials that offer the best performance for Montana's climate. Fiberglass and spray foam insulation are popular choices due to their effectiveness in creating barriers against heat flow. Fiberglass, being cost-effective and easy to install, provides reliable thermal performance for both seasonal extremes. Spray foam, on the other hand, expands to fill cavity gaps, which is ideal for older homes or irregular spaces. These materials help maintain consistent indoor temperatures, reducing the need for frequent heating or cooling.

In addition to temperature control, proper insulation also contributes to a home's overall health. Well-insulated homes experience fewer issues related to moisture and condensation, which can lead to problems like mold and mildew. One key benefit of investing in customized insulation solutions is the potential for energy savings. As energy costs continue to rise, efficient insulation not only minimizes heat loss and gains but also reduces the burden on HVAC systems. This leads to lower energy consumption and, in turn, decreased utility bills. By prioritizing insulation upgrades, Montana homeowners can see a return on investment through these savings, alongside increased comfort and home value.
